Output 7c7248261fadfcfcb9e4c56b9e96cd12195371ea0555f90aefd55e6dc37c74b7:0

value
3417086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b7cb9dcf9a8345f36d52afe3c62e02e0d90537 OP_EQUAL
address
3HthhpmWnTBAdiQLVC6pWxZn5KGtUvsPZy
transaction
7c7248261fadfcfcb9e4c56b9e96cd12195371ea0555f90aefd55e6dc37c74b7
spent
true